One that I shall never forget: Big B on IFFI honour!

On Tuesday, Bollywood superstar Amitabh Bachchan was awarded the ‘Indian Film Personality of the Year Award’ at the closing ceremony of the International Film Festival of India (IFFI). On this, Amitabh has described the evening as a one which he will never forget.

Amitabh Bachchan was awarded for his contribution to the Hindi Film industry for so many years. In 2013, Hindi Cinema completed its 100 years there the Information and Broadcasting Ministry (I&B) introduced this new award to commemorate the milestone and honor of a legendary film artist.

Amitabh took this to his Twitter account and he thanked Union Information and Broadcasting Minister Smriti Irani as she presented the award to Mr. Bachchan at the 48th edition of the International Film Festival of India (IFFI) along with the Bollywood actor Akshay Kumar.

Amitabh thanked the Minister for Information & Broadcasting, Smriti Irani as she took so trouble to organize the most memorable evening for him and this is something which he will remind and cherish for the rest of his life. Moreover, he said that the award ceremony was very humbling and filled with such gratefulness to IFFI.

Actor, Akshay Kumar presented the award to Amitabh Bachchan by saying that the in Hollywood they are having Superman, Batman, and Spider-Man. But, in Bollywood, they are having Angry Young Man, which is Mr. Bachchan. Earlier, actors like Waheeda Rehman (2013), Rajinikanth (2014), Ilaiyaraaja (2015) and S.P Balasubrahmanyam (2016) have got this award in the previous editions of IFFI.
